From 0fcca9f422710f5bf94aa980c3ee152b2ea41dde Mon Sep 17 00:00:00 2001 From: "Adam J. Stewart" Date: Wed, 19 Dec 2018 11:37:54 -0600 Subject: Add list_url to docbook-xml (#10146) --- var/spack/repos/builtin/packages/docbook-xml/package.py | 17 +++++++---------- 1 file changed, 7 insertions(+), 10 deletions(-) (limited to 'var') diff --git a/var/spack/repos/builtin/packages/docbook-xml/package.py b/var/spack/repos/builtin/packages/docbook-xml/package.py index 62f87a6ae1..71da1a7989 100644 --- a/var/spack/repos/builtin/packages/docbook-xml/package.py +++ b/var/spack/repos/builtin/packages/docbook-xml/package.py @@ -9,20 +9,17 @@ from spack import * class DocbookXml(Package): """Docbook DTD XML files.""" - homepage = "http://www.oasis-open.org/docbook" - url = "http://www.oasis-open.org/docbook/xml/4.5/docbook-xml-4.5.zip" + + homepage = "https://www.oasis-open.org/docbook" + url = "https://www.oasis-open.org/docbook/xml/4.5/docbook-xml-4.5.zip" + list_url = "https://www.oasis-open.org/docbook/xml/" + list_depth = 1 version('4.5', '03083e288e87a7e829e437358da7ef9e') def install(self, spec, prefix): - for item in os.listdir('.'): - src = os.path.abspath(item) - dst = os.path.join(prefix, item) - if os.path.isdir(item): - install_tree(src, dst, symlinks=True) - else: - install(src, dst) + install_tree('.', prefix) def setup_environment(self, spack_env, run_env): - catalog = os.path.join(self.spec.prefix, 'catalog.xml') + catalog = os.path.join(self.prefix, 'catalog.xml') run_env.set('XML_CATALOG_FILES', catalog, separator=' ') -- cgit v1.2.3-60-g2f50